1. Understanding the Technology Landscape
Before diving into investments, it’s crucial to have a clear understanding of what technologies are available and which are most relevant to your specific needs. Key technologies include:
- Telematics Systems: Track vehicle usage, driver behavior, and fuel efficiency.
- Electric Vehicles (EVs): Offer long-term savings on fuel and maintenance.
- Autonomous Driving Features: Enhance safety and can reduce labor costs.
- Advanced Driver Assistance Systems (ADAS): Improve safety and reduce accident rates.
Understanding each technology’s capabilities and limitations will help in making informed decisions that align with your business objectives.
2. Aligning Technology with Business Goals
The next step is to ensure that the adoption of any new technology aligns with the overarching business goals. Whether it's reducing fuel costs, improving safety, enhancing customer satisfaction, or reducing carbon footprint, each technology investment should have a clear link to these strategic objectives.
3. Data-Driven Decision Making
Implementing fleet technologies generates a significant amount of data. To maximize ROI, it is essential to have systems in place that can analyze this data to inform business decisions. Utilizing analytics can help identify inefficiencies, optimize routes, improve driver performance, and ultimately lead to cost savings.
4. Employee Training and Engagement
For technologies to deliver their full potential, thorough training and engagement at all employee levels are necessary. Drivers need to understand how to use new systems to ensure they are used optimally. Likewise, management should be trained on how to analyze data collected from these technologies to make informed operational decisions.
5. Regular Evaluation and Adaptation
Technology and business environments are constantly evolving. Regular reviews of the technology stack are necessary to ensure that your fleet is not left behind. This could mean upgrading older systems, adopting new technologies that become available, or discontinuing investments that are not delivering expected outcomes.
6. Cost Management
While adopting new technologies, it's crucial to manage costs effectively. This includes not only the upfront costs but also ongoing expenses like maintenance, updates, and training. Consider the total cost of ownership over the life of the technology compared to the expected benefits.
7. Regulatory Compliance and Sustainability
Lastly, any investment in fleet technology must consider regulatory compliance and sustainability objectives. This includes adhering to emission standards, safety regulations, and other legal requirements, which can also impact the selection and utilization of technology.
